Backend Implementation #### ✅ Feature Flags Handler (`feature_flags_handler.go`) - **Default Flags**: Correctly limited to `feature.cerberus.enabled` and `feature.uptime.enabled` - **Default Behavior**: Both features default to `true` when no DB setting exists ✓ - **Environment Variables**: Proper fallback support ✓ - **Authorization**: Update endpoint properly protected ✓ #### ✅ Cerberus Integration (`cerberus.go`) - **Feature Flag Check**: Uses `feature.cerberus.enabled` as primary key ✓ - **Legacy Support**: Falls back to `security.cerberus.enabled` for backward compatibility ✓ - **Default Behavior**: Defaults to enabled (true) when no setting exists ✓ - **Middleware Integration**: Properly gates security checks based on feature state ✓ #### ✅ Uptime Background Job (`routes.go`) - **Feature Check**: Checks `feature.uptime.enabled` before running background tasks ✓ - **Ticker Logic**: Feature flag is checked on each tick (every 1 minute) ✓ - **Initial Sync**: Respects feature flag during initial sync ✓ - **Manual Trigger**: `/system/uptime/check` endpoint still available (feature check should be added) ⚠️ **Recommendation:** Add feature flag check to manual uptime check endpoint for consistency. ### 2. Frontend Implementation #### ✅ System Settings Page (`SystemSettings.tsx`) - **Card Renamed**: "Feature Flags" → "Optional Features" ✓ - **Cerberus Toggle**: Properly rendered with descriptive text ✓ - **Uptime Toggle**: Properly rendered with descriptive text ✓ - **API Integration**: Uses `updateFeatureFlags` mutation correctly ✓ - **User Feedback**: Toast notifications on success/error ✓ #### ✅ Layout/Sidebar (`Layout.tsx`) - **Feature Flags Query**: Fetches flags with 5-minute stale time ✓ - **Conditional Rendering**: - Uptime nav item hidden when `feature.uptime.enabled` is false ✓ - Security nav group hidden when `feature.cerberus.enabled` is false ✓ - **Default Behavior**: Both items visible when flags are loading (defaults to enabled) ✓ - **Tests**: Comprehensive tests for sidebar hiding behavior ✓ ### 3. SystemSettings toggles: Tested ✓ - Layout conditional rendering: Tested ✓ - Feature flag loading states: Tested ✓ - API integration: Tested ✓ --- ## Issues Found & Resolved ### Issue #1: Test Alignment with Specification ✅ **RESOLVED** **Test:** `TestCerberus_IsEnabled_Disabled` **Problem:** Test expected Cerberus to be disabled when `CerberusEnabled: false` in config and no DB setting exists, but specification requires default to **enabled**. **Resolution:** Updated test to set DB flag to `false` to properly test disabled state. **Status:** Fixed and verified ### Issue #2: Pre-existing Linter Warnings ⚠️ **NOT BLOCKING** **Findings:** 12 golangci-lint issues in unrelated files: -
